19 Histograms 1.Construct and label a horizontal number line that is scaled to contain all of the values of the variable of interest. 2. Construct and label a vertical axis so that the greatest frequency can be represented. 3. Construct the bars of equal width that are centered above each value. The heights of the bars represent the frequencies of the values.

23 Write up with Context Explain the shape in the context of the problem! For example, consider a distribution of grades which is skewed to the right and has a median score of 70. Do not write "The distribution is skewed to the right." Instead write "Many students had scores close to 70, but a few students scored much higher."

24 The box in a boxplot represents the interquartile range and gives the interval which contains 50% of the observations. 25% of the observations are less than the first quartile, and 25% of the observations are greater than the third quartile.
